Statement on Waste Management in Campania
To the petitioners, stakeholders and all those interested in waste management in Campania:
Tomorrow, Thursday 15 July 2010, the report on the waste petitions of Campania will be presented in the Petitions Committee in the European Parliament.
The report as presented by the delegation can be found here after the meeting: http://www.europarl.europa.eu/activities/committees/reportsCom.do?language=EN&body=PETI
Since our visit to Campania in April we have not only written the report, but also conducted many in depth discussions with authorities in the European Union on waste legislation, support possibilities and funding options. The delegation has spoken with Commissioner Hahn (Regional Policy) and I have spoken with Commissioner Potočnik (Environment). In July as well as in September the European Commission is invited to comment on the report and the recent developments in Campania.
We are committed to help to improve the situation in Campania and will continue to do whatever is within our possibilities.
